What Are Modafinil and Phenylpiracetam?

Modafinil is a prescription medication that has gained popularity as a nootropic due to its ability to promote wakefulness and enhance cognitive function. It is primarily used to treat sleep disorders such as narcolepsy and shift work sleep disorder. Phenylpiracetam, on the other hand, is a powerful nootropic that belongs to the racetam family. It is known for its stimulant-like effects and is often used to enhance focus, memory, and overall cognitive performance.

Chemical Composition and Structure

Modafinil is a synthetic compound with a unique chemical structure that sets it apart from other nootropics. Its chemical formula is C15H15NO2S, and it is a derivative of adrafinil. Phenylpiracetam, with the chemical formula C12H14N2O2, is a phenylated derivative of piracetam, another well-known nootropic. This structural difference contributes to their distinct effects and mechanisms of action.

How Do Modafinil and Phenylpiracetam Work?

Modafinil’s mechanism of action is complex and not fully understood. It is believed to act on various neurotransmitter systems in the brain, including dopamine, norepinephrine, and histamine. This multi-faceted approach may contribute to its ability to enhance wakefulness and cognitive function. Phenylpiracetam, as a racetam, primarily influences the cholinergic system by modulating acetylcholine receptors. This enhances cognitive processes such as memory, learning, and attention.

Potency and Onset of Action

Phenylpiracetam is generally considered more potent and faster-acting than modafinil. Users often report feeling its effects within 30 minutes to an hour, with a noticeable increase in energy and mental alertness. Modafinil, on the other hand, may take slightly longer to kick in, but its effects can last longer. According to a study published in the NCBI, modafinil’s half-life is approximately 12-15 hours, which is significantly longer than that of phenylpiracetam.

Safety and Side Effects

Both modafinil and phenylpiracetam are generally well-tolerated, but they can cause side effects. Modafinil may lead to headaches, nausea, and insomnia in some users. Phenylpiracetam, due to its stimulant-like nature, can cause increased heart rate, restlessness, and anxiety in sensitive individuals. It is essential to start with low doses and monitor your body’s response to these substances.

Legal Status and Accessibility

Modafinil is a prescription medication in many countries, including the United States and the United Kingdom. It is regulated due to its potential for misuse and dependence. Phenylpiracetam, however, is not a controlled substance in most countries, making it more accessible.
